What will you do?

Ensure stable and efficient production flows by planning, scheduling, and monitoring work orders for Medium Voltage products, supporting material availability, capacity alignment, and on time delivery according to Siemens operational standards.

Key Responsibilities
  • Develop and maintain the Master Production Schedule (MPS) for MV operations.
  • Sequence and coordinate production orders considering material availability, capacity, and priorities.
  • Monitor MRP signals, BOM requirements, and SAP data for MV product families.
  • Collaborate with Production, Engineering, Quality, Logistics, and Material Management to ensure schedule adherence.
  • Identify risks (shortages, delays, engineering changes) and adjust plans accordingly.
  • Track production KPIs: OTD, plan adherence, backlog, capacity utilization.
  • Support continuous improvement and digitalization initiatives.
What will you need to succeed?
  • Degree in Industrial, Manufacturing, Electromechanical, Mechatronics Engineering or similar.
  • Experience in production planning/scheduling (1–3 years preferred).
  • Knowledge of SAP PP/MRP.
  • Strong analytical and organizational skills.
  • Understanding of manufacturing processes, routings, standard times, and capacity planning.
  • Proficient in Excel and data analysis.
  • Experience in Medium Voltage or electrical manufacturing.
  • Knowledge of Lean methodologies.
  • Power BI or data visualization tools.
  • Intermediate–advanced English.
